7 PIPER STREET is a very small detached house of 89m², built sometime between 1930 and 1949, which could now be worth an estimated £550,856. It was last sold for £525,000 in November 2021, which was around 43% below the average November 2021 detached price in the Oxford local authority area. The most recent EPC inspection was May 2016, where the current energy rating was D, and the potential energy rating was B.

What might 7 PIPER STREET be worth now?

7 PIPER STREET might now be worth an estimated £550,856.

This is based on house price inflation of 4.9%, between November 2021 and February 2025, for detached houses, in the Oxford local authority area, as calculated by the Office for National Statistics and published in their UK House Price Index (HPI).

The 4.9% inflationary increase is applied to the most recent sale price for 7 PIPER STREET of £525,000 on 26th November 2021. For the value to have increased from £525,000 to £550,856 over the four years and nine months to February 2025, the following assumptions must hold true:

  • The value of 7 PIPER STREET has moved in line with the HPI for detached houses in the Oxford local authority area.
  • The November 2021 sale price of £525,000 represented a fair market value for the property.
  • The size, condition, and specification of 7 PIPER STREET has not materially changed since November 2021.
